Output 580a0f0051024da9814dc1449b608da48c1549b9994ee5e79ed9e9d9e32d2de3:36

value
15722636
script pubkey
OP_0 OP_PUSHBYTES_20 59c92e6a3ccd811474b5695c6eeb3c0bbded791a
address
bc1qt8yju63uekq3ga94d9wxa6eupw7767g6j88jqh
transaction
580a0f0051024da9814dc1449b608da48c1549b9994ee5e79ed9e9d9e32d2de3
spent
true